Flames Top Leafs

TORONTO (AP) — David Rittich made 34 saves for his first shutout of the season and fourth of his career as the Calgary Flames beat NHL-leading Toronto 3-0 on Monday night.

KINGS 3, BLUES 0

ST. LOUIS (AP) — Dustin Brown scored two goals and veteran Jonathan Quick stopped 30 shots for his 54th career shutout, lifting Los Angeles past St. Louis.

ISLANDERS 3, SABRES 2

UNIONDALE, N.Y. (AP) — Jean-Gabriel Pageau scored a tiebreaking power-play goal in the third period and Semyon Varlamov made 34 saves, leading the Islanders over last-place Buffalo.

PANTHERS 3, STARS 1

SUNRISE, Fla. (AP) — Aaron Ekblad and Keith Yandle scored, Chris Driedger made 24 saves and Florida beat slumping Dallas.

LIGHTNING 4, HURRICANES 2

RALEIGH, N.C. (AP) — Ondrej Palat snapped a tie 8:04 into the third period, and Tampa Bay beat Carolina.

Palat, Steven Stamkos and Victor Hedman each had a goal and an assist for the Lightning, who were shut out in each of their first two matchups with the Hurricanes this season.

Jesper Fast scored his first two goals for Carolina. James Reimer made 28 saves, including 11 in the first period. The Hurricanes had won two straight and five of six.
